Een hemels Jeruzalem in Brugge (ENG)
2024 || Hardcover || Hannibal books
Rediscovery of an architectural gem in the heart of Bruges
The Adornes family has left a special legacy that can be admired to this day in Bruges. The Adornes Estate with its mansion and alms-houses reminds us of the family’s aristocratic lifestyle. The fascinating Jerusalem Chapel, a replica of the Church of the Holy Sepulchre in Jerusalem, brought great prestige to the Adornes family with its unusual architecture and powerful symbolism.

The House of Victor Horta
Twenty Years of Restauration
2024 || Hardcover || Barbara Van der Wee e.a. || Exhibitions International
Victor Horta (1861-1947) is considered the most prominent Belgian architect of the Art Nouveau movement. His private house in Brussels, built in 1901, is a rare example of this architectural movement that enjoyed a flourishing albeit brief heyday at the turn of the previous century.
